Fknid I know this was so long ago, but did you ever resolve this issue? I'm losing my mind because I have to reset all my engine adaptations every 200-1000 miles to stop this annoying jerky acceleration from a standstill.

I'm begging you haha
I’ll have to assume you have an f15, for me these things helped:
1. Change transfer case fluid, and reset the transfer case.
2. I eventually had a coil go bad, and so I replaced all the coils and spark plugs. This made a difference as I suspect that I had a coil that was not firing properly. A code is only reported when ignition fails for greater than 200 cycles (according to my reading of doco in ISTA)
3. Transmission has “Neutral Idle Control” that is active in Comfort mode. This does delay slightly the engagement of the gear on take off from a stop. This can be disabled using after market flash or BMW.

I didn’t ever smoke test it, as I got it to a point that the drive was acceptable. I think the transfer case fluid change and reset had the most effect.
